Maintenance and Operating Costs
One of the biggest advantages of electric vehicles is their lower maintenance and operating costs compared to traditional gas vehicles. EVs have fewer moving parts, no need for oil changes, and generally experience reduced brake wear, leading to lower maintenance needs. Over the lifetime of the vehicle, owners of electric vehicles save an estimated $5,600 on maintenance and repairs.
Electric vehicle owners enjoy about 40% to 50% lower ev maintenance costs compared to traditional gas vehicles, significantly reducing the total cost of ownership for ev owners and making electric car EVs an economically smart choice in the long run.
The lower operating costs, combined with the savings on fuel costs and maintenance, make electric vehicle ownership a financially savvy decision to save money.

Provincial EV Incentives
In addition to federal incentives, certain provinces like Quebec and British Columbia offer significant rebates for the purchase of electric vehicles. These provincial incentives often complement federal programs, providing additional financial support for EV buyers.
For instance, Quebec offers a total rebate of up to $13,000 for purchasing a new electric vehicle, with a maximum rebate of $8,000 for a new battery electric vehicle (BEV). In some provinces, buying used electric vehicles may also qualify for government rebates.
These provincial incentives make electric vehicles more accessible and affordable for residents, encouraging the adoption of cleaner, greener transportation options.

Planning Your Trips
Trip planning is crucial for EV drivers to ensure they have enough charge to reach their destinations. For instance, the Volkswagen e-Golf has a range of just under 200 kilometres on a single charge, while the Tesla Model 3 can travel up to 401 kilometres on a full Tesla battery. This means that while a trip from Toronto to Ottawa (402 km) is feasible for a Tesla Model 3, it would be challenging for a Volkswagen e-Golf without charging stops.
Weather conditions can also impact an electric vehicle’s range. Cold weather can lead to an average range reduction of 19%. Therefore, when planning trips, it’s crucial to account for the vehicle’s charging range and potential weather impacts to avoid running out of battery.
Carefully planning your trips and considering these factors allows you to confidently embark on longer journeys in your electric vehicle.
Maximizing Battery Range
Maximizing your EV’s battery range involves adopting certain driving habits and techniques. For instance, driving at lower speeds on highways can enhance energy efficiency and battery longevity. Reducing speed not only conserves energy but also extends the driving range of your electric vehicle and improves the performance of ev batteries.
Driving habits such as smooth acceleration and deceleration, using regenerative braking, and minimizing energy-intensive features like air conditioning play a crucial role in extending the battery performance and battery range of an electric vehicle while driving electric.
Implementing these strategies maximizes your EV’s range, ensuring a more efficient and enjoyable driving experience.

Comparing EV Models
Electric vehicle models vary widely in terms of features and pricing, making comparisons essential for informed purchasing decisions. For example, the EPA-rated range of the Chevrolet Bolt is over 415 km, while the Kia Niro EV offers ev’s range of up to 385 km.
The Hyundai Kona Electric boasts a range of up to 415 km per charge, with smooth performance and modern features. The Tesla Model 3 Long Range AWD offers impressive electric performance, premium features, and an eco-friendly driving experience.
Comparing different EV models and their features helps you find the one that can make all the difference in best suiting your needs and preferences.

Leasing vs. Buying
Leasing an electric vehicle often allows for lower monthly payments compared to buying, making it more accessible for new drivers. Leasing usually includes warranty coverage, meaning less worry about maintenance costs and repairs over time.
However, leasing limits the owner’s mileage, which could be a disadvantage for those who drive long distances frequently. Buying an electric vehicle usually provides full ownership, allowing for potential resale value later on.
Weighing the upfront costs against long-term benefits helps you decide between leasing and buying, making the best financial decision for your situation.
